Output 8114ad940a5a5d82c4830cb76cd2498f0ae5aaeb0c39f87e2c250056f69ff239:5

value
2386851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 407f7a92b50115a4a31c52813e59907a1ed3f442 OP_EQUAL
address
37a3tCk5vaNxKW5gGcDGPYgefyb137R9tJ
transaction
8114ad940a5a5d82c4830cb76cd2498f0ae5aaeb0c39f87e2c250056f69ff239
confirmations
258661
spent
true